Dealing with the aftermath of a accident with no contact can be incredibly frustrating. Perhaps a car collided with yours, and the person left the scene without exchanging details. You're not alone! A license plate lookup tool can be a important first move in identifying the responsible person. These online platforms often allow you to provide the license and receive information about the owner. Keep in mind that while this can provide a hint, it's crucial to reach out to local authorities immediately and share the data you discover – they possess to more detailed records and should launch a formal investigation. It’s important to follow legal procedures and avoid direct contact the individual yourself.

Vehicle Accident Probe: Utilizing License Plate Data
Following a vehicle accident, investigators frequently depend on license plate records to locate the departing auto. Sophisticated automated systems, such as red light cameras, often capture vehicle registration information even in limited illumination. This gathered data is then analyzed against state databases to determine the registered details and current address. The procedure can be vital in building a case and potentially leading to the arrest of the driver. Obstacles may arise with illegible plates, but advancements in plate recognition software are frequently improving the reliability of results.
Recovering the Hit and Run - License Plate Lookup Guide
Being involved in a fleeing vehicle can be a upsetting experience, leaving you with costs and unanswered questions. Luckily, locating the vehicle's license plate is the most crucial step in pursuing justice and potentially recovering reimbursement. This guide provides a roadmap for license plate lookups, although it's important to understand that access to full registration information is generally restricted and requires cooperation from law enforcement. Immediately, ensure the license plate is easily recorded – even a partial plate is better than none. You can try entering the fragmented plate into online databases, but results will be restricted. Contacting your local police department or state highway patrol is absolutely vital; they have access to secure databases that can provide the registered owner based on the plate number. Moreover, don’t delay to consult with a legal professional, especially if you incur injuries or significant financial losses.
